        I heard it's a complete fight system similar to Fight Night, the major exception in the game is the career mode. Don King basically guides you through your career, and so the major emphasis of the game is on how do you journey through your career, and how do you make the right choices. 2K have called it a documentary style.

        So there is going to be a story to the career. This could be bad or good. Personally, I would prefer a game that creates random rivals like FN3, but obviously does it way better than that, and also have a top 50 league, whatever. Maybe with this documentary style, once you play it once, it will always be the same game.

        Even if thats the case, I hope the fight system is good enough so you can just play away without the story mode if it sucks.

        Kelly Pavlik mentioned after the Taylor fight he had given his likeness to the game, so he's gonna be in there. If he's there, hopefully we can expect some other names that EA never got.
